CentOS 6 Shadowsocks防火墙配置教程

介绍

在本教程中,我们将学习如何在CentOS 6上配置防火墙以使用Shadowsocks。Shadowsocks是一种开源的代理软件,可以帮助您在网络上保护隐私和安全。

步骤1:安装Shadowsocks

  • 使用以下命令安装Shadowsocks:

yum install epel-release yum install python-pip pip install shadowsocks

  • 安装完成后,您可以使用ssserver命令启动Shadowsocks服务器。

步骤2:配置防火墙

  • 首先,我们需要打开防火墙的相关端口,以允许Shadowsocks流量通过。使用以下命令打开端口:

iptables -I INPUT -p tcp –dport your_port -j ACCEPT iptables -I INPUT -p udp –dport your_port -j ACCEPT service iptables save service iptables restart

  • 替换*your_port*为您要使用的Shadowsocks端口号。

步骤3:测试Shadowsocks

  • 现在,您可以使用Shadowsocks客户端连接到您的服务器并测试连接是否成功。

常见问题

问题1:如何查看防火墙规则是否生效?

您可以使用以下命令查看防火墙规则是否已应用:

iptables -L

问题2:如何修改防火墙规则?

您可以使用以下命令修改防火墙规则:

iptables -A INPUT -p tcp –dport your_port -j ACCEPT iptables -A INPUT -p udp –dport your_port -j ACCEPT service iptables save service iptables restart

问题3:如何关闭防火墙?

您可以使用以下命令关闭防火墙:

service iptables stop

请注意,关闭防火墙可能会导致网络安全风险,请谨慎操作。

正文完